Can Drinking Protein Shakes Help You Lose Weight?

Protein shakes are concentrated dietary supplements, typically made from powdered protein mixed with liquid, and have become a popular tool for individuals managing their weight. Their convenience and high protein content make them appealing for those looking to quickly supplement their diet. When used strategically, protein shakes can support weight loss efforts by influencing metabolism, appetite control, and body composition.

How Protein Impacts Metabolism and Weight Loss

Protein intake fundamentally alters how the body processes energy, offering several metabolic advantages for weight loss. Protein influences appetite-regulating hormones that control feelings of hunger and fullness. Consuming protein prompts the release of gut hormones, such as Peptide YY (PYY) and Glucagon-like Peptide-1 (GLP-1), which signal satiety to the brain and help reduce overall caloric intake.

Protein also has a distinct advantage regarding the energy required for digestion, known as the Thermic Effect of Food (TEF). The body expends significantly more energy to metabolize protein than it does for carbohydrates or fats. While carbohydrates require 5% to 15% of their calories for digestion, and fats require 0% to 3%, protein requires 20% to 30% of its caloric value to be processed. This higher energy expenditure contributes to a slight increase in daily calorie burn.

A high protein intake is especially beneficial during a calorie deficit because it helps preserve metabolically active lean muscle mass. When the body consumes fewer calories than it burns, it can break down muscle tissue for energy, slowing the resting metabolic rate. Adequate protein provides the necessary amino acids to protect muscle, ensuring that weight lost comes from fat stores rather than lean tissue. Maintaining muscle mass is important for sustaining a higher metabolism, making long-term weight management easier.

Integrating Protein Shakes into a Weight Loss Plan

For protein shakes to be effective for weight management, they must be used as a tool to create a caloric deficit, not simply added to an existing diet. One effective strategy is using a protein shake as a meal replacement for one or two meals, such as breakfast or lunch. This substitution can guarantee a consistent reduction in calorie intake, especially when replacing a high-calorie meal. A meal replacement shake should be nutritionally balanced, incorporating fiber and healthy fats from added ingredients like vegetables or nuts, rather than just protein powder mixed with water.

Protein shakes can also be used strategically as a snack between meals to manage hunger and control cravings. Consuming a shake before a meal can increase satiety, potentially leading to a smaller portion size at the subsequent meal. For those engaging in strength training, a post-exercise shake provides amino acids for muscle repair, helping to preserve muscle mass and keep the metabolism elevated.

Protein shakes still contain calories, and weight loss only occurs when total daily energy expenditure exceeds total calorie intake. Adding a shake to a regular diet without reducing calories elsewhere will likely lead to weight maintenance or gain. Increasing protein consumption also requires a corresponding increase in water intake to help the kidneys process additional nitrogen waste products.

Choosing the Best Protein Shake and Avoiding Common Errors

Choosing an effective protein shake requires careful label reading to ensure the product supports weight loss goals. The primary focus should be on avoiding hidden sugars and excessive fillers, which unexpectedly increase the total calorie count. Watch for ingredients ending in “-ose,” such as dextrose or maltose, or names like corn syrup or cane juice, as these indicate added sugars that undermine weight loss efforts.

Protein Sources and Digestion Speed

The source of the protein influences digestion speed, which is useful depending on the timing of consumption.

  • Whey protein is fast-digesting, making it suitable for quick post-workout recovery.
  • Casein protein digests slowly, offering a sustained release of amino acids over several hours, often preferred before bed or during long periods without food.
  • Plant-based options like pea protein offer a complete protein source that digests at a moderate rate and is suitable for those with dairy sensitivities.

A frequent mistake is turning the shake into a high-calorie dessert by adding excessive amounts of ingredients like nut butter, dried fruit, or sweetened liquids. These additions can easily create a calorie surplus, negating the deficit the shake was intended to create. The most significant error is relying on shakes exclusively, which risks nutrient deficiencies and fails to teach the whole-food eating habits necessary for sustained weight management.
